A story with Visit The USA: The Official USA Travel Website Idoia Gkikas Visit The USA Contributor MIAMI, FLORIDA: 6 DAYS TOURING IN AND AROUND THE CITY MIAMI, FLORIDA IS A CITY SYNONYMOUS WITH GLAMOUR AND EXCITEMENT. DAY 1 – THE EVERGLADES It is less than an hour’s drive from the skyscrapers of downtown Miami to the wilds of the Everglades National Park. Outside the national park, take a thrilling airboat ride to get up close and personal with alligators, turtles, rare birds and completely untamed landscapes; there are several airboat companies near the Shark Valley Visitor Center. Afterward, don’t miss a hike up to the Observation Tower on Tram Road for picture-worthy panoramic views. Great blue heron taking flight above the waterways in Everglades National Park Charming tree-lined streets in Coconut Grove DAY 2 – COCONUT GROVE Just a short drive south of Miami is the historic neighborhood of Coconut Grove. Tour the ornate mansion and exotic gardens at the Vizcaya Museum and Gardens – guaranteed to make your jaw drop. From the museum, drive 10 minutes down Bayshore Drive to CocoWalk, a popular outdoor plaza for shopping, dining and entertainment. DAY 3 – A R T A N D LO C A L D I N I N GOnce a cluster of old warehouse buildings, Wynwood Walls is now an urban park of vibrant street art. Colorful graffiti murals by street artists from around the world make for outstanding photo ops. For another only-in-Miami experience, spend the rest of the day in Little Havana and Calle Ocho. Do as the locals do and grab a homemade pastry and cafecito at an open-air coffee counter.

DAY 4 – S O U T H B E AC HFrom downtown Miami, take a 15-kilometer drive over the MacArthur Causeway to South Beach for shimmering waves, gorgeous beaches, a glamorous skyline and, of course, those iconic Art Deco buildings trimmed in neon lights. After dark, put on your flashiest club attire and cruise along A1A, South Beach’s main drag. You could spend the entire night ducking in and out of nightclubs and bars pulsing with dance music.

DAYS 5 & 6 – T R I P T O T H E K E YSA road trip to the Upper Florida Keys is a must when you’re in Miami. Your first stop is Key Largo, a 110-kilometer drive away. The island’s most popular attraction is John Pennekamp Coral Reef State Park, the nation’s first underwater park known for diving, boat tours, beaches and kayaking. From Key Largo, direct your wheels 27 kilometers southwest over the picturesque Overseas Highway and enjoy fishing and water sports in tropical Islamorada.
